The Demand Planning Manager is a lead position within the eero supply chain organization. As the Demand Planning Manager you will collaborate with numerous crossfunctional stakeholders to build and deliver short and long term consensus demand plans.
As the eero business has had substantial growth in the last 35 years this role is also responsible for developing new forecasting tools and scalable processes to simplify growing business complexities improve forecast accuracy and drive long term sales strategies.
The ideal candidate is comfortable creating data driven financial forecasts amongst ambiguity and delivering results autonomously. The ideal candidate has experience creating topsdown demand plans by using macroeconomic indicators market trends and historical data as well as owning the bottoms up consensus demand plan for monthly build meetings.
Key job responsibilities
Build demand planning models and provide risk analysis based on what if scenarios to influence sales strategies and set financial targets.
Lead the monthly executive demand review meeting ensuring proper escalation of topics as needed owning scenario analysis with proposals and driving actions/decisions to completion
Drive process improvements and automation for demand planning tools to reduce manual data aggregation increase forecast accuracy and develop sales dashboards to drive business insights.
Work crossfunctionally with channel forecast owners to understand the latest thinking for customer activity and incorporate risks and opportunities into the demand plan to limit supply liability.
Review historical sales trends research demand drivers validate sales inputs develop statistical forecast models and evaluate sales results for both long and short term demand planning.
Communicate complex strategies concisely and in succinct written formats to a wide variety of stakeholders for purposes ranging from informing working teams to gaining financial approval from executives.
Understand NPI roadmaps to manage product transitions through the full product life cycle to help manage E&O
Serve as the Key Liaison between channel forecast owners and supply planning to reduce forecast volatility to enable accurate supply planning and efficient supply chain operations.
